There is a request for official site reports however there has been any formal report yet.

davidl2 is leading a team on a Community Add-ons Site that has been discussed and worked on for a long time, which is, according to david's introduction, about to be ready for open within a matter of weeks.

Since the XOOPS design team and module development team are being built with official theme/module repository design, respectively, it would be great to have a conversation between the teams for an overall design for the relevant sites, as davidl2 suggests.

So, I think now it's time for studioC, akitson and davidl2 to work together on the add-ons site issue and then keep us informed with timely updates.

IMHO there is a difference between a community site and a personal site.

A personal site is a site wich is develloped and maintained by a person who doesn't have to count with the ideas and feelings of anyone.
A community site has in my opinion give itself a task. It wants to serve a goal. To make it work and getting to that goal the sites has to count with ideas and feelings of the community. So a personal site can do want he/she wants. A community site has to serve and respect the community.
